Sweden is not in the Euro zone. Some EU countries have adopted the Euro but not all. The UK is another that hasn't.
The GPL, as I recall, allows anyone to distribute GPL software, and to charge whatever they like for it, as long as they also make the source code available for free download.
Whether he is infringing any proprietary rights belonging to Texstar only Texstar can say.

PCLinuxOS name, logo and artwork are copyrighted. In addition the PCLinuxOS name is trademarked. If I wanted to be an ass about it I could stop people from selling PCLinuxOS on CD like Warren does with Mepis.
